A process is claimed for separating fatty acid monoglyceride (I) from a mixt. of mono- (I), di- (II) and tri- (III) -glyceride, using a counter-current of supercritical CO2 as extractant; the novelty is that the (III) and part of the (II) are sepd. in a first stage at 50-130 deg.C and 100-160 bar (pressure P1), then (I) is sepd. from the remaining mixt. in a sec. stage at a higher pressure (P2). Unit for the process comprises a first extn. column with liq. inlet at the top and gas inlet at the bottom, a stripper connected to the top of the column, a second column connected to the bottom of the column via a compressor and fitted with a liq. inlet at the top and a gas inlet at the bottom, a second stripper connected to the top of the second column and a third stripper connected to the bottom of the second column compressed gases are expanded in strippers. Sepn. is pref. carried out in packed columns as a continuous process. The bottom prod. from the 1st column is fed into the top of the second column and (I) is taken off as bottom prod. from the 2nd column. After each stage, the loaded gas is expanded to a lower pressure and recycled, pref. via a filter. USE/ADVANTAGE - The invention enables the sepn. to be carried out as a continuous process on the industrial scale, without using an entraining agent; (I) only comes into contact with CO2, which is an advantage w.r.t. to the use of (I) as a food additive.
